Harrison Barnes throws his hat into the POY race


Last week stated his case for ACC Player of the Year honors with two big performances. This week it was his UNC teammate ’ turn. The sophomore forward averaged 23.5 points in a pair of victories, including a dominant second half performance to lead his team from behind at Miami on Wednesday, to become the second straight Tar Heel to earn league Player of the Week honors.
